This series is becoming VERY competitive with many very quick drivers. Plus there is not a great deal to choose between the cars ( except the Ferrari and the BT14, respect to Doni for taking that car.).
In some quick pre race testing the MS7 was about 1-1.5 secs a lap faster than my trusted Lola BMW, but the race setup that I have developed for the Lola over several races is very comfortable and works for me.
Qualifying was so close that I had to go for a low fuel run ( instead of race fuel load) to get further up the grid and then I only managed 3rd spot with a banzai lap!!
I got a great launch and passed Dimi ( very worried that it would end like Zeltweg on Sunday, but everyone held their line
) to be on Tris's tail at T1. Once again I was in no hurry to pass Tris and let our pace ease away from Dimi and the chasing pack. I new that Dimi would be fast and consistant, but Alain in a Matra was likely to be very quick too.
I really must learn NOT to relax too much when running behind another car. Tris and I had created a nice comfy gap and I was quite prepared to wait for a mistake from Tris before making any attempt at a pass, our cars were too evenly matched to force anything. But, relax I did and entering Degna 1 I missed my turn in by about 2 metres and sailed off into the gravel !!!
I only just made it back onto track before Dimi arrived towing Pat behind him. So many fast drivers and so little room for mistakes!! Tris escaped and was able to control the race from the front, but behind him the battle was intense between Dimi, Alain, Pat and myself, with never much time between us.
A lot of the race was a blur of frantic action between Dimi and myself. Dimi was being his usual very consistant self and I made far too many errors.
I remember that I ran wide across the chicane and surrendered 2nd place to Dimi rather than retain the position with a "dodgy" move and pulled off a pass down the main straight to take back 2nd place. There was a half spin at the hairpin that allowed Dimi to pass, but 3rd place for me was settled when I almost took both of us off the track at T1 when DD braked harder than I expected. My fault entirely as I perhaps should have been more cautious instead of throwing my Lola into there as usual
. Much twitching of the wheel and haevy braking just avoided the rear of the Matra, but sent me into that deep gravel with only a few laps to go.
Superb racing guys and grats to Tris for the win and all finishers.
